I call up amendment No. 1302 as provided for under the previous order. The PRESIDING OFFICER. The clerk will report. The legislative clerk read as follows: The Senator from Oregon [Mr. Wyden] proposes an amendment numbered 1302 to amendment No. 1116. The amendment is as follows: (Purpose: To strike the reconciliation instructions relating to tax reform) After section 2002, insert the following: SEC. 2003. MODIFICATION TO RECONCILIATION INSTRUCTIONS. Section 2001(a) and 2002(a) are null and void.
